Intro
=====
This patch series implements postcopy live migration.[1]
As discussed at KVM forum 2011, dedicated character device is used for
distributed shared memory between migration source and destination.
Now we can discuss/benchmark/compare with precopy. I believe there are
much rooms for improvement.

[1] http://wiki.qemu.org/Features/PostCopyLiveMigration


Usage
=====
You need load umem character device on the host before starting migration.
Postcopy can be used for tcg and kvm accelarator. The implementation depend
on only linux umem character device. But the driver dependent code is split
into a file.
I tested only host page size == guest page size case, but the implementation
allows host page size != guest page size case.

The following options are added with this patch series.
- incoming part
  command line options
  -postcopy [-postcopy-flags <flags>]
  where flags is for changing behavior for benchmark/debugging
  Currently the following flags are available
  0: default
  1: enable touching page request

  example:
  qemu -postcopy -incoming tcp:0:4444 -monitor stdio -machine accel=kvm

- outging part
  options for migrate command 
  migrate [-p [-n] [-m]] URI [<prefault forward> [<prefault backword>]]
  -p: indicate postcopy migration
  -n: disable background transferring pages: This is for benchmark/debugging
  -m: move background transfer of postcopy mode
  <prefault forward>: The number of forward pages which is sent with on-demand
  <prefault backward>: The number of backward pages which is sent with
                       on-demand

  example:
  migrate -p -n tcp:<dest ip address>:4444 
  migrate -p -n -m tcp:<dest ip address>:4444 32 0


TODO
====
- benchmark/evaluation. Especially how async page fault affects the result.
- improve/optimization
  At the moment at least what I'm aware of is
  - making incoming socket non-blocking with thread
    As page compression is comming, it is impractical to non-blocking read
    and check if the necessary data is read.
  - touching pages in incoming qemu process by fd handler seems suboptimal.
    creating dedicated thread?
  - outgoing handler seems suboptimal causing latency.
- consider on FUSE/CUSE possibility
- don't fork umemd, but create thread?

basic postcopy work flow
========================
        qemu on the destination
              |
              V
        open(/dev/umem)
              |
              V
        UMEM_INIT
              |
              V
        Here we have two file descriptors to
        umem device and shmem file
              |
              |                                  umemd
              |                                  daemon on the destination
              |
              V    create pipe to communicate
        fork()---------------------------------------,
              |                                      |
              V                                      |
        close(socket)                                V
        close(shmem)                              mmap(shmem file)
              |                                      |
              V                                      V
        mmap(umem device) for guest RAM           close(shmem file)
              |                                      |
        close(umem device)                           |
              |                                      |
              V                                      |
        wait for ready from daemon <----pipe-----send ready message
              |                                      |
              |                                 Here the daemon takes over 
        send ok------------pipe---------------> the owner of the socket    
              |                                 to the source              
              V                                      |
        entering post copy stage                     |
        start guest execution                        |
              |                                      |
              V                                      V
        access guest RAM                          read() to get faulted pages
              |                                      |
              V                                      V
        page fault ------------------------------>page offset is returned
        block                                        |
                                                     V
                                                  pull page from the source
                                                  write the page contents
                                                  to the shmem.
                                                     |
                                                     V
        unblock     <-----------------------------write() to tell served pages
        the fault handler returns the page
        page fault is resolved
              |
              |                                   pages can be sent
              |                                   backgroundly
              |                                      |
              |                                      V
              |                                   write()
              |                                      |
              V                                      V
        The specified pages<-----pipe------------request to touch pages
        are made present by                          |
        touching guest RAM.                          |
              |                                      |
              V                                      V
             reply-------------pipe-------------> release the cached page
              |                                   madvise(MADV_REMOVE)
              |                                      |
              V                                      V

                 all the pages are pulled from the source

              |                                      |
              V                                      V
        the vma becomes anonymous<----------------UMEM_MAKE_VMA_ANONYMOUS
       (note: I'm not sure if this can be implemented or not)
              |                                      |
              V                                      V
        migration completes                        exit()
